Time limit

The time period for filing mesothelioma lawsuits is determined by several factors. The date of diagnosis, along with the extent of exposure, are significant factors. The law stipulates that victims must bring a lawsuit within the time limit of the statute of limitations, or risk losing their rights to compensation. Victims should consult an experienced mesothelioma lawyer in the earliest time as they can to ensure that they do not run out of time.

State-by-state, the time of limitations for mesothelioma differs. The majority of mesothelioma lawsuits have to be filed between one and three years after the diagnosis or death of the patient. This is due to the lengthy time of mesothelioma's latency and other asbestos-related illnesses.

Some victims might be entitled to compensation in addition to mesothelioma lawsuits for example, through trust funds or veterans benefits. These options are usually much more efficient than a mesothelioma case and some do not require the filing of a lawsuit.

Asbestos patients and their families have to act quickly to make a claim against mesothelioma before the time limit expires. It can take anywhere from a few months up to more than a year for mesothelioma lawsuits to be concluded. This is because your attorney and defense counsel must reach an agreement on a suitable amount of compensation. Arbitration or mediation may be utilized to reach a settlement. In rare cases it is possible that a trial is necessary.

It is important to find an attorney who offers a free case review and payment on a contingent basis. This means that you will not have to pay any attorneys fees unless they win your case.
